World’s Biggest Life-Saving Lesson

“One Day You Could Save A Life”.
This was the message given out to more than 100,000 youngsters across the UK, and in Australia, who took part in the world’s biggest life-saving lesson.
European Restart A Heart Day 2016 involved 20,000 children from 106 secondary schools across Yorkshire alone, including Year 8 students from Tadcaster Grammar School
If someone suffers a cardiac arrest, their chances of survival double if it happens in front of a bystander who can immediately start CPR.
The pioneering initiative was developed in Yorkshire by the Yorkshire Ambulance Service NHS Trust (YAS) and is now in its third year. YAS has organised the event in conjunction with the British Heart Foundation (BHF), Resuscitation Council (UK) and St John Ambulance. For the first time this year the concept for Restart A Heart Day has been rolled out across ambulance trusts nationally – even as far away as Australia.
YAS is all too aware that the voluntary work they provide for Restart A Heart Day is vital in the quest to save lives.
